Volunteers
are the driving force behind the Tibetan Village Project. Our volunteers are highly
compassionate and dedicated individuals who elect to take on a variety of important
responsibilities in an effort to support TVP's mission. Whether they are helping
the board of directors carryout ongoing activities such as fundraising, gift sales,
outreach, and administrative work, or offering their diverse skills and creativity
to a self-initiated project, volunteers are vital to TVP's success. We invite
you to learn more about TVP volunteer opportunities and we sincerely hope that
you will decide to join the TVP volunteer family.
Dan
Richardson - joined the TVP team in 2005 and since then has become one of
our key volunteers. Along with his fundraising efforts, Dan has been instrumental
in: securing corporate gear donations for TVP's 'Cultural Immersion' trip to Tibet;
writing and editing TVP communications; development of the Tibetan Nomadic Exhibition;
and as a TVP Lhasa field volunteer for three months during summer 2006. Dan can

Don
Cullen - joined the TVP team in 2005 and is the point of contact for TVP interest
and support in Australia and New Zealand. Among other contributions, Don raises
funds to purchase daily vegetable and cooking fuel for Choudon Orphanage in Lhasa
that has 74 kids, and generates support for TVP projects. Don frequently travels
to Tibet to meet the TVP Tibet team, and to assess the projects progress and future
